Barn at Ulnaby Hall Farm,
County Durham

Ulnaby Hall Farm is on the site of a deserted medieval village (DMV). The site has been excavated by Time Team and English Heritage. There is an excellent farm shop and tea room. They keep rare breeds which were traditional to the area and run educational visits.

The buildings date from the late sixteenth or early seventeenth century to the nineteenth century. The farmer kindly allowed me to look round the farm buildings including two barns. Over the years, they have been repaired, altered and adapted to meet changing needs so it is quite hard to date them.
